PHMSA Final Rule on HHFT – Shipper Requirements

This is part of a continuing look at the recently published final rule on highly-hazardous flammable trains (HHFT; HM-251). Earlier posts in the series include


In this post I will be looking at the new requirements that the offeror of crude oil has for the characterization of that material. Even though there are already requirements in the  hazardous material regulations to properly classify hazardous materials for shipment, PHMSA is adding a new section that specifically addresses additional measures that a shipper of crude oil must take.

Current Requirements

There is a lengthy discussion in the preamble concerning the current requirements for classifying hazardous materials. In general 49 CFR 173.22 requires the offeror to properly “class and describe a hazardous material in accordance with parts 172 and 173 of the HMR.” There is no specific mention of how often the testing has to be done to achieve that objective, just that the testing needs to have been done.

NPRM Proposal

In the NPRM PHMSA proposed adding a new §173.41 that would outline new testing requirements for mined gasses and liquids. The justification was that, while most hazardous materials shipped by rail were manufactured product with some level of consistency of characteristics, crude oil was taken from the earth and the specific characteristics varied not only by the location of extraction, but could vary by the time of year or extraction technique employed.

The NPRM proposal would have required the following areas to be addressed by the offeror:

∙ Frequency of sampling and testing;
∙ Sampling at various points along the supply chain
∙ Sampling methods;
∙ Testing methods;
∙ Statistical justification for sample frequencies;
∙ Duplicate samples for quality assurance purposes; and
∙ Criteria for modifying the sampling and testing program.

There is a lengthy discussion in the preamble about the large number (65,000+) public comments made about these crude oil characterization requirements and the PHMSA responses to those comments.

API RP 3000

One of the specific areas in that discussion that has an important bearing on the testing of crude oil is the new document from the American Petroleum Institute; API Recommended Practice 3000, Classifying and Loading of Crude Oil into Rail Tank Cars. This document obtained its final approval after the end of the comment period for the NPRM, so PHMSA was not able to include an intent to incorporate this standard by reference.

PHMSA did note in their preamble discussion that:

“The one area where the concerned public, environmental groups, and industry stakeholders agreed was that API RP 3000 should be adopted or permitted as a method of compliance with the proposed requirements.”

PHMSA does explain that:

“Furthermore, the boiling point test specified in the API RP 3000 does not align with the requirements currently authorized in the HMR. Shippers must continue to use the testing methods for classification of flammable liquids outlined in § 173.120 and flammable gases in § 173.115. However, API RP 3000 is otherwise consistent with the sampling program requirements in paragraph 173.41(a)(1)-(6) and may be used to satisfy these adopted sampling provisions.”

Finally, PHMSA notes in the final paragraph of the discussion of characterization that: “It should be noted that PHMSA may consider the adoption of the non-codified testing provisions of API RP 3000 in a future rulemaking.”

Changes in §173.41

In general the NPRM version of §173.41 pretty much made it into the final rule. There were some changes. First, of course, is that the term ‘mined gasses and liquids’ was changed to a slightly more restrictive ‘unrefined petroleum-based products’. The term ‘classification’ has also been removed with PHMSA clarifying the related requirement for the sampling and testing program to include a requirement to “identify properties relevant to the selection of packaging through testing or other appropriate means”.

PHMSA is also clarifying §173.41(a)(1) to specify that the program must account for “any appreciable variability of the material” with a list of recommended factors. They are also amending § 173.41(a)(3) to replace “as packaged” with “as offered” to clarify that the sampling may occur before the crude oil has been loaded into a transport vehicle.

Summary of §173.41

The following summary is taken directly from the final rule. Links have been added to the actual language of the appropriate portion of the added language:


“In this final rule, we are adding a new section 173.41 prescribing a sampling and testing program for unrefined petroleum-based products. This section specifies what must be included in a sampling and testing program in paragraph (a). Paragraph (b) of this section requires shippers to certify that unrefined petroleum-based products are offered in accordance with this subchapter, to include the requirements prescribed in paragraph (a). Paragraph (c) provides the requirements for documentation, retention, review and dissemination of the sampling and testing program. Finally, paragraph (d) of this section states that each person required to develop a sampling and testing program make the documentation available upon request to an authorized official of the Department of Transportation.”

Subcommittee Amends and Adopts CBRN Intel Bill

Yesterday the Subcommittee on Emergency Preparedness, Response, and Communications of the House Homeland Security Committee passed two amendments to HR 2200, the CBRN Intelligence and Information Sharing Act of 2015 by voice vote and then recommended the bill to the full Committee.

The first amendment was the substitute language from Chair McSally (R,AZ) that I described in an earlier post. The second amendment was offered by Rep. Payne (D,NJ), the Ranking Member of the Subcommittee. That amendment added local public health departments to the agencies to be notified of CBRN information developed by the Office of Intelligence and Analysis of the Department of Homeland Security.


As I mentioned earlier while this legislation is billed as chemical, biological, radiological and nuclear intelligence bill, it is clear that the main focus is actually biological attacks. I understand the concern with the consequences of a successful bio-attack it still takes a great deal of sophistication to execute an attack of this sort, much more sophistication than it takes to conduct an attack with industrial chemicals.

House Amends and Passes 2016 NDA

This morning the House finished the amendment process on HR 1735, the National Defense Authorization Act for 2016. A large number of amendments to the bill were adopted including both of the amendments (drone and cybersecurity) that I mentioned in yesterday’s post on the bill. Both of the amendments were included in en bloc considerations adopted by voice vote yesterday. The final vote was a partially bipartisan vote of 269 to 151.


The Senate Armed Services Committee is finishing up their markup of the Senate version of the NDA. The full Senate will take up that bill in the coming weeks. Then a conference committee will be convened to work out the differences in the two bills before it is voted upon again by both house of Congress and shipped off to the President for signature. There has been a presidential threat to veto the current House version of the bill.

Rail Hazmat Response Bills Introduced in Senate and House

Two weeks ago HR 2074, the Toxics by Rail Accountability and Community Knowledge (TRACK) Act of 2015 and its companion bill, S 1114 were introduced respectively by Rep. Norcross (D,NJ) and Sen. Menendez (D,NJ) respectively. A similar bill S 2858 was introduced on the last day of the regular session of the 114th Congress. The bills are a response to the 2012 Conrail freight train derailment and toxic chemical spill in Paulsboro, NJ.

Right-to-Know

Section 2 of the bill would establish a requirement for railroads that were determined to be at fault for a rail accident that released hazardous materials to periodically review health assessments that would indicate that personnel exposed to the release “could experience long-lasting or irreversible health consequences” {§2(b)(1)}. If such information became available the railroad would also be required to inform the affected population and offer to renegotiate any settlements based upon the new information.

Civil penalties for failure to comply with these new requirements are set according to the Class rating of the railroad.

Commodity Flow Information

Section 3 of the bill would require the Secretary of Transportation to establish regulations (within 2 years) mandating that railroads would provide current and accurate commodity flow data to “first responders, emergency response officials, and law enforcement personnel in the communities through which the hazardous material is transported” {§3(a)(1)}. The regulations would also obligate railroads to provide assistance for the development of emergency response plans to protect communities “in the event of a railroad accident or incident involving the hazardous material” {§3(a)(2)}.

Movable Bride Requirements

Section 4 addresses the requirements for crossing a movable rail bridge that is showing a red light, the proximate cause of the Paulsboro, NJ derailment according to the NTSB report. It would require the Secretary to establish regulations (within 18 months) for such requirements. The regulations would include inspection training requirements and qualifications for personnel authorized to conduct the inspections. The bill also establishes civil penalties for the violation of those regulations that would vary according to the Class ranking of the railroad involved.

Route Risk Assessment

Section 5 requires the Secretary, in conjunction with the American Shortline and Regional Railroad Association, to “develop a route risk assessment tool for the use of short line and regional railroad carriers” {§5(a)}. This new tool would specifically address any known shortcomings of the Corridor Risk Management System being used by Class 1 railroads.

This section would also require the Secretary, in coordination with DHS (TSA requires the use of the CRMS for route security assessments) to conduct audits of route risk assessments conducted by short line and regional railroads.

Risk Reduction Program

Section 6 would amend 49 USC 20156 by adding a new sub-paragraph to §20156(d)(1) explaining an additional program element for the railroad risk reduction program:

“(T)he use of safety management systems and their associated key principles, including top-down ownership and policies, analysis of operational incidents and accidents, and continuous evaluation and improvement programs.”

Additionally the section declares it to be the sense of Congress the Secretary should include in the definition of ‘a railroad carrier that has an inadequate safety performance’ “any railroad carrier that is at fault for an incident, accident, or emergency involving hazardous materials that has led to a fatality or personal injury, an evacuation, or environmental damage within the last 5 years” {§6(b)}.

First Responder Information

Section 7 of the bill would require the Secretary to develop regulations (within 1 year) to oblige railroads transporting hazardous materials to be able to provide timely and accurate train consists to emergency responders at an accident. It would also require the Secretary to ensure that train crews had information on hazardous materials being transported that was “consistent with, and is at least as protective as, the emergency response guidance provided in the Emergency Response Guidebook issued by the Department of Transportation” {§7(b)}.

Public Education

Section 8 would require the Secretary to develop regulations (within 1 year) establishing the requirement for railroads transporting hazardous materials “to develop, implement, and periodically evaluate a public education program for the communities along railroad hazardous materials routes”. Such programs would include:

∙ Procedures for reporting the release of a hazardous material;
∙ Physical indications of a release of a hazardous material, including a focus on hazardous materials that are most commonly transported in or near a given community;
∙ Methods of communication that will be used to alert the community in the event of a railroad incident, accident, or emergency involving a hazardous material;
∙ Steps that should be taken by community residents to ensure public health and safety in the event of a hazardous material release; and
∙ A discussion of possible public health and safety concerns associated with an unintended release of a hazardous material, including a focus on hazardous materials that are most commonly transported in or near a given community.

Moving Forward

Neither Sen. Menendez nor Rep. Norcross are on their respective transportation committees so it is unlikely that either of these bills will receive consideration at the committee level. This means, of course, that the chance of either bill making to the floor of the respective house is just about nonexistent.

Commentary

There is a lot of good stuff in these two bill, things that could make a difference to first responders and communities responding to hazmat train derailments. If the movable bridge provisions had been put in a separate bill, Menendez and Norcross could probably have convinced any number of congress critters to co-sponsor this bill because of concerns with recent crude oil train derailments. Co-sponsorship by members on transportation committees might have been able to ensure that this bill would get considered.

There is one part of this bill that is problematic at best; the public education provisions in §8. These provisions would certainly be appropriate for personnel that lived or worked near a fixed chemical plant, but are unreasonable when applied to a railroad route hundreds of miles long. The number of people affected would be so large as to be completely unmanageable. Community activists have been trying these education programs around fixed facilities with limited success for years because most people just don’t care.


Besides, since rail hazmat accidents are so rare (they really are if you look at the ton-miles of hazmat transportation) and the ones that do occur seldom affect a significant number of people (most accidents are in non-urban areas), DOT would never be able to complete a cost benefit analysis that would justify the cost of the regulations.

EAP Guidance – SSP Status

This is part of a continuing series of blog posts on the newly released Expedited Approval Program (EAP) guidance document for Tier 3 and Tier 4 facilities under the Chemical Facility Anti-Terrorism Standards (CFATS) program. Other posts in the series are:


I have noted in a couple of these blog posts that it has been unclear how a Tier 3 or Tier 4 facility’s SSP status affects their ability to file an SSP under the EAP process. Obviously newly tiered facilities that have not yet submitted an SSP may choose this option. The question really applies to those facilities that have already started the SSP process; either having submitted an SSP or ASP via CSAT, have hand their SSP or ASP authorized by DHS, or even have had their SSP or ASP approved by DHS.

I have been told that any Tier 3 or Tier 4 facility, regardless of the status of their SSP are eligible. Specifically I was told that even facilities with an approved SSP can use the EAP process. It is not yet clear how this will all be done; we will have to wait and see what new Chemical Security Assessment Tool (CSAT) applications are provided for the EAP process. It looks like we will see the first one on June 16th; that will be the tool for notification to DHS that a facility intends to apply for an EAP SSP.

What this does mean is that every Tier 3 and Tier 4 CFATS facility owes it to themselves to closely review the EAP guidance and determine if it makes sense to change their current SSP (at whatever stage in the process) to an EAP SSP.


One other thing to take into consideration is that it appears that ISCD is intending to prioritize the compliance inspections of EAP facilities. This makes a great deal of sense since no one in ISCD is actively involved in reviewing the details of the EAP SSP the way that they are during the standard SSP process. In effect, the compliance inspection will be the first time that ISCD has a chance to see how the EAP SSP is implemented at that particular facility.
